

Robert Lee Fletcher, was born in Baird, Texas on January 28, 1946, to Robert William Fletcher and Ida Bell Clevenger Fletcher. Robert passed away in Phoenix, Arizona on Monday, October 27, 2025. He was 79 years old.
Bob moved to Arizona in 1951. He attended Murphy Elementary School and Carl Hayden High School. He met the love of his life, Nancy Lauretta Smith in 1962, and they married on May 21, 1966.
Robert is survived by his beloved wife, Nancy, brother, Wendell who married Nancy’s sister Barbara, daughter Kimberlee Pratt (Mark), son Timothy (Noel), grandchildren Reese Pratt (Kati), Cole Pratt (Kaylee), Hannah Lauretta (Zachary Firman), Olivia Noel, and four great-grandsons Oliver and Beckett Pratt and Timothy and Theodore Firman.
Robert served on the Phoenix Police Department from 1967 to 1997. Robert joined the Phoenix Police Department on July 10, 1967. During his career, he worked in Patrol, Walking Beat, the Selective Enforcement Unit, Warrant Detail, Motors, Property Crimes, and in Community Relations in the P.A.Y.S. and P.A.L. programs; he also started a NYPUM Program (National Youth Project Using Mini-Bikes) working with at-risk youth. Upon being promoted to Sergeant, Robert worked in Patrol at the Northern Command Station (Union Hills Precinct) and South Mountain Precinct, as a desk sergeant and administrative sergeant at PPD Main Station downtown supervising callback, before transferring to the Organized Crime Bureau, where he worked as an administrative and investigative sergeant. Robert retired on July 30,1997 after 30 years of dedicated service to his community. Bob’s community service outside law enforcement included being a baseball coach and Scout Master.
Robert’s hobbies included hunting, fishing, muzzleloading, flying planes, racing stock cars with his brother, and restoring classic cars. He also loved to travel, spend time with his family, and play guitar and banjo.
Bob was a wonderful husband, amazing dad, awesome grandpa, fantastic papa, beloved brother, and faithful friend. He never turned down an opportunity to tell a funny story, teach important life lessons, compete in anything, share an adventure or make a memory with his wife, kids, grandkids, great-grandsons, family or friends.
